  • Abstract
    High power klystrons operating in the 300-600 MHz frequency range, used in science for particle accelerators, have the drawback of being bulky and requiring very high voltages. Since klystron dimensions grow far less rapidly than the power they can deliver, one could propose to employ tubes of 4 to 5 MW each when total power requirements are of several tens of MW. But a more compact and flexible solution is offered in the form of the multi-beam klystron (MBK), an N-beam tube that still uses 4 or 5 cavities. Such an MBK would grant a reduction in both weight and high voltages used.
